The Rise of Online Slots: Market Dynamics and Consumer Trends
Recent industry reports estimate that the online slot segment accounts for over 70% of the total digital casino revenue worldwide, with revenues exceeding $50 billion annually as of 2023. This surge is driven by several factors:
- Accessibility: Mobile optimization and internet penetration have democratized access to online slots, reaching demographics previously untouched by land-based casinos.
- Game Innovation: Themes rooted in mythology, popular culture, and movie franchises enhance engagement, while mechanics like cascading reels and bonus features add complexity and excitement.
- Regulatory Evolution: Jurisdictional frameworks such as the UK Gambling Commission have increased player confidence through rigorous licensing and player protection measures.

Why “Gates of Olympus” Has Captivated UK Players
Launched amidst a competitive market, “Gates of Olympus” leverages mythological themes linked to Zeus and Mount Olympus, appealing to players’ fascination with ancient legends. Its key features include:
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Gameplay Mechanics | Grid-based format with 6 reels and 5 rows, featuring a ‘Tumble’ mechanic where winning symbols explode for new ones. |
| Bonus Features | Free Spins, Multipliers, and the “Gates of Olympus” feature that triggers large wins and enhances volatility. |
| RTP & Volatility | Return to Player (RTP) around 96.5% with high volatility, suitable for high-stakes players seeking big wins. |
| Integration & Accessibility | Playable across desktops and mobile devices, with seamless JavaScript and HTML5 implementation for UK players. |
